Current Irrigation Systems Types
The agricultural sector relies heavily on efficient irrigation technologies to ensure optimal crop growth and yield. Modern irrigation systems have evolved significantly, offering a variety of options tailored to diverse climatic conditions and farm sizes. Drip irrigation, for instance, delivers water directly to plant roots, minimizing water wastage and maximizing productivity. Sprinkler systems, on the other hand, simulate natural rainfall patterns, covering larger areas effectively.
Amongst these advancements are surface irrigation methods such as flood irrigation, which involves flooding fields with water. Subsurface irrigation, a more targeted approach, delivers water through buried pipes or ditches. Micro-irrigation systems utilize emitters to precisely control water delivery, making them ideal for field crops. Selecting the appropriate irrigation approach depends on factors like soil type, crop requirements, and available resources.
Essential Irrigation Equipment for Every Farmer
Every grower knows that a successful crop depends on consistent and effective irrigation. To make sure your fields get the water they need, here's a summary of essential irrigation tools:
* **Sprinklers:** Impact sprinklers provide even coverage for larger areas.
* **Drip Irrigation:** This system channels water directly to plant trunks, minimizing drainage.
* **Soaker Hoses:** These flexible hoses hydrate the soil slowly and steadily, perfect for small plots.
* **Irrigation Controllers:** These handy devices schedule your irrigation system based on weather, saving you time and resources.
* **Pressure Regulators:** Control water pressure for optimal output.
